Fiction. Literature. Romance. Historical Fiction. Felix Rivendale, the Marquess of Wrenworth, is The Ideal Gentleman, a man all men want to be and all women want to possess. Even Felix himself almost believes this golden image. But underneath is a damaged soul soothed only by public adulation. Louisa Cantwell needs to marry well to support her sisters. She does not, however, want Lord Wrenworth-though he seems inexplicably interested in her. She mistrusts his outward perfection, and the praise he garners everywhere he goes. Still, when he is the only man to propose at the end of the London season, she reluctantly accepts. Louisa does not understand her husband's mysterious purposes, but she cannot deny the pleasure her body takes in his touch. Nor can she deny the pull this magnetic man exerts upon her. But does she dare to fall in love with a man so full of dark secrets, any one of which could devastate her, if she were to get any closer?… (mere)

Felix Rivendale, the Marquess of Wrenworth, is The Ideal Gentleman, but after a childhood being used as a pawn by his mother against his father, he has sworn he won't be made weak by love.

Louisa Cantwell's mother has an annuity that supports her and her daughters - but that will end with her death, and it's up to Louisa to provide for their family, including beloved younger sister Matilda, who has epilepsy.

Louisa plans to use her one London season to make a sensible match that will allow her to support her sisters; Lord Wrenworth would be an impossible catch. Yet she desires him, and seems to see through his "Ideal Gentleman" facade; and he desires her as well, even offering to make her his mistress and pay her well. Louisa holds out for marriage, and incredibly, her gamble pays off - but will either of them let down their guard enough for their marriage to be a loving one?
